What was recalled
In October 2017, the U.S. Consumer Product Safety Commission (CPSC) announced a significant safety recall involving a specific line of bicycle braking systems manufactured by SRAM. This action was taken to address a potential mechanical failure that could compromise rider safety. The primary product affected by this recall is the SRAM Avid SD7, which is a mechanical rim brake designed for bicycles. It is important for consumers to understand exactly which component is involved, as SRAM produces a wide variety of cycling parts, and not all of their products are subject to this specific notice.
The scope of this recall is defined by the specific model name and its manufacturing details. The affected items are the Avid SD7 bicycle mechanical rim brakes. These brakes were marketed and sold as individual components, meaning they were available for purchase separately by cyclists looking to upgrade or replace their existing braking systems. Additionally, these brakes were not only sold as aftermarket parts but were also installed as original equipment on certain bicycles when they were first manufactured. Specifically, the SRAM Avid SD7 brakes were fitted as standard equipment on ElliptiGO model 11R elliptical cycles. This means that owners of both custom-built bikes using these specific brakes and those who purchased new ElliptiGO cycles during the relevant time period need to verify if their equipment is included in this recall.
To identify whether a particular brake unit falls under this recall, consumers must look for specific markings on the product itself. The Avid SD7 brakes feature a date code that is stamped directly onto the back of the brake arm. This date code is crucial for determining eligibility and follows a strict DDMMYY format, which stands for Day, Month, and Year of manufacture. By examining this stamp, users can determine if their specific unit was produced during the time frame associated with the defective rivet issue. The recall notice provided by SRAM and the CPSC highlights that while five reports of loose or detached rivets had been received at the time of the announcement, no injuries had been reported. However, the potential for brake failure remains a serious concern, prompting the immediate call to action for owners to inspect their equipment.
The distribution of these recalled brakes was widespread within the cycling community. They were sold directly by SRAM and integrated into ElliptiGO products, reaching a diverse group of users ranging from recreational cyclists to those using elliptical cycles for fitness. The recall date of October 4, 2017, marks the official point at which the public was alerted to this hazard. If you own an Avid SD7 brake, whether purchased independently or attached to an ElliptiGO model 11R, it is essential to check the date code on the back of the brake arm against the recall details to confirm if your specific unit is part of this safety notice.

How to tell if you have the recalled item
If you own a bicycle equipped with SRAM brakes, particularly those installed on an ElliptiGO model 11R elliptical cycle, or if you purchased the brakes separately from SRAM, it is crucial to determine whether your specific unit falls under this recall. The identification process relies entirely on recognizing the correct product line and verifying a specific manufacturing date code stamped directly onto the hardware. Because the recall targets a specific mechanical component rather than an entire bicycle frame, you must isolate the brake assembly to find the necessary details. Do not rely solely on the brand name or the type of braking system; you need to confirm the exact model number and the production date to know if your brakes are part of this safety notice.
The recalled product is specifically the SRAM Avid SD7 bicycle mechanical rim brake. To verify if you have this model, look closely at the brake arm itself. On the back of the brake arm, there should be a date code stamped into the metal. This date code is your most important piece of evidence. It uses a DDMMYY format, which stands for Day, Month, and Year of manufacture. For example, a code reading "051217" would indicate the item was manufactured on December 5, 2017. If you can locate this date code, you can determine the age of the brake assembly. While the recall notice does not list every single valid date range, the presence of this specific stamping style on an Avid SD7 model is the primary identifier for consumers to check against the official SRAM records.

What to do — step by step
If you own one of the recalled SRAM Avid SD7 bicycle mechanical rim brakes, your immediate priority is to ensure your safety and the safety of anyone else who might use the bike. The recall notice from the Consumer Product Safety Commission (CPSC) is clear: you must stop using these brakes right away. Do not wait for a convenient time or until the next ride. Because the rivet in the brake assembly can loosen or disengage without warning, continuing to ride poses a significant risk of sudden brake failure. This failure can lead to a crash and serious injury. By removing the bike from service immediately, you eliminate the danger entirely while you arrange for the fix. Once you have safely parked the bicycle, your next step is to contact SRAM directly to initiate the remedy. SRAM has committed to providing free replacement brakes along with clear installation instructions for all affected consumers. To get started, call SRAM at 800-346-2928. It is important to note their specific hours of operation to ensure you can reach a representative. They are available from 10 a.m. to 7 p.m. Eastern Time Monday through Thursday, and from 10 a.m. to 6 p.m. Eastern Time on Fridays. If calling during these hours is not possible for you, you can alternatively visit their website at www.sram.com and click on the “Recall Notice” tab for more information and further guidance. When you speak with SRAM or navigate their online resources, be prepared to provide details about your product to verify that it falls under this specific recall. Remember, this remedy applies specifically to the Avid SD7 bicycle mechanical rim brake with the date code stamped on the back of the brake arm in the DDMMYY format. Having this information ready will help streamline the process. SRAM will then send you the necessary replacement parts and instructions. Follow their installation instructions carefully.
